Michael Douglas and Catherine Zeta-Jones attended the premiere of “Wall Street: Money Never Sleeps” Monday in NYC. “Wall Street: Money Never Sleeps” is the latest Oliver Stone movie also starring Shia LaBeouf, Josh Brolin, Susan Sarandon and Carey Mulligan. The movie hits theaters nationwide September 24th.
Yoko Ono widow of famous Beatle member John Lennon came out last night in NYC to attend the premiere of “Nowhere Boy.” “Nowhere Boy” is a movie about John Lennon’s childhood and journey to icon status. The movie opens nationwide on October 8th the weekend of John Lennon’s birthday which would have been October 9th.
